Hello all, got a question about shotties.

I was cleaning my dad's Model 37 and his Mossberg yesterday (after all these years he finally got a cleaning kit) and noticed that the safety switch on the mossberg seemed to be stuck in the fire position. I tried cycling the pumps and activating the safety in different positions but could not get the gun to go on safe. He doesn't really use the safety as he won't load it until he's ready to shoot, so no telling how long this has been a problem. I'm not familiar with shotguns yet (the cleaning process was a learning experience with a couple of different shotguns for me) and wondering if anyone had seen/hear of this kind of problem before or knows how to fix it.

My guess was that the spring loaded ball that allows the safety to snap into safe/fire is so gunked up that it will not push down allowing the safety to move back and forth. You will need to take the screw out that holds the safety together (center of the safety button) to clean. If the screw is cut so it can only be screwed in and not out it will be a pain in the butt. There is also a thin metal plate between the safety button and the reciever. It my be dented in a fashon that will not allow the button to move. Take it off and you should find the source.
